IStateProviderReplica.RestoreAsync Método
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Sobrecargas
RestoreAsync(String) |
Restaure una copia de seguridad realizada por BackupAsync(Func<BackupInfo,CancellationToken,Task<Boolean>>) o BackupAsync(BackupOption, TimeSpan, CancellationToken, Func<BackupInfo,CancellationToken,Task<Boolean>>). |
RestoreAsync(String, RestorePolicy, CancellationToken) |
Restaure una copia de seguridad realizada por BackupAsync(Func<BackupInfo,CancellationToken,Task<Boolean>>) o BackupAsync(BackupOption, TimeSpan, CancellationToken, Func<BackupInfo,CancellationToken,Task<Boolean>>). |
RestoreAsync(String)
Restaure una copia de seguridad realizada por BackupAsync(Func<BackupInfo,CancellationToken,Task<Boolean>>) o BackupAsync(BackupOption, TimeSpan, CancellationToken, Func<BackupInfo,CancellationToken,Task<Boolean>>).
public System.Threading.Tasks.Task RestoreAsync (string backupFolderPath);
abstract member RestoreAsync : string -> System.Threading.Tasks.Task
Public Function RestoreAsync (backupFolderPath As String) As Task
Parámetros
- backupFolderPath
- String
Directorio desde el que se va a restaurar la réplica. Este parámetro no puede ser nulo, estar vacío o contener solo espacios en blanco. También se pueden proporcionar rutas UNC.
Devoluciones
Tarea que representa la operación de restauración asincrónica.
Comentarios
Se realizará una restauración segura, lo que significa que la restauración solo se completará si los datos que se van a restaurar están por delante del estado de la réplica actual.
Se aplica a
RestoreAsync(String, RestorePolicy, CancellationToken)
Restaure una copia de seguridad realizada por BackupAsync(Func<BackupInfo,CancellationToken,Task<Boolean>>) o BackupAsync(BackupOption, TimeSpan, CancellationToken, Func<BackupInfo,CancellationToken,Task<Boolean>>).
public System.Threading.Tasks.Task RestoreAsync (string backupFolderPath, Microsoft.ServiceFabric.Data.RestorePolicy restorePolicy, System.Threading.CancellationToken cancellationToken);
abstract member RestoreAsync : string * Microsoft.ServiceFabric.Data.RestorePolicy * System.Threading.CancellationToken -> System.Threading.Tasks.Task
Public Function RestoreAsync (backupFolderPath As String, restorePolicy As RestorePolicy, cancellationToken As CancellationToken) As Task
Parámetros
- backupFolderPath
- String
Directorio desde el que se va a restaurar la réplica. Este parámetro no puede ser nulo, estar vacío o contener solo espacios en blanco. También se pueden proporcionar rutas UNC.
- restorePolicy
- RestorePolicy
Directiva de restauración.
- cancellationToken
- CancellationToken
Token para supervisar solicitudes de cancelación.
Devoluciones
Tarea que representa la operación de restauración asincrónica.
Se aplica a
Azure SDK for .NET